Adamson B10
Executive Summary: The Adamson B10 is a solid choice for staying cool at night, but it requires a bit of "TLC" to keep your investment from washing away. To get your money's worth, you'll need to stay on top of water quality and cleaning to avoid a noisy, seized-up motor or unwanted mold.
The pump works hard to keep water moving, which can lead to some grinding sounds if things get dusty or clogged. It’s like a car engine that needs clean oil to stay quiet and smooth.
Since you’re sleeping on it, the internal tubes take a lot of pressure every single night. Over time, all that tossing and turning can make the padding feel a bit less supportive.
The brains of the unit are pretty sturdy, but they don't like getting damp. Keeping the base in a dry spot ensures the electronics don't get "confused" or quit on you early.

ROI Protectors
- The Distilled Water Habit: Using mineral-free water prevents "crust" from building up in the motor, keeping it whisper-quiet and doubling its expected life.
- The 14-Day Flush: A quick rinse with a gentle cleaner every two weeks stops mold before it starts, saving you from having to toss a perfectly good mattress pad.

B: The Vulnerability Breakdown – What Usually Fails
The most common "budget-killer" for this model is the pump motor. It’s a classic case of a hardworking part meeting its match in mineral buildup. When hard water goes in, tiny crystals form on the moving parts, making the motor strain until it burns out—an analogy would be like trying to run through deep sand. C: The Risky Environment – How Everyday Use Accelerates Wear
Life happens—kids spill things, the dog jumps on the bed, and the air gets humid. However, humidity is the B10's quietest enemy. High moisture levels in the room can cause condensation to build up inside the control base, which is a recipe for mold or electrical shorts. Similarly, heavy "point loading"—like sitting on the edge of the bed in the same spot every day—can pinch the internal silicone tubes, causing the water to struggle to circulate, which puts even more stress on that expensive motor.
